Can Vanderbilt win the physical battle with Alabama? It must to snap long streak

Fresh off a 14-7 victory over 18th-ranked Kansas State — its first over a ranked non-conference opponent since 1946 — Vanderbilt welcomes in top-ranked Alabama on Saturday. What will the Commodores have to do to pull off the upset of upsets and stop the Tide’s 21-game winning streak in the series? Well, just about everything basically.

They’ll have to play a perfect game in all three phases, meaning no drops by wide receivers and no penalties by its offensive line. Defensively, they’ll have to stop Alabama from running and force them to beat them passing the ball. Finally, they’ll need Alabama to make mistakes because the talent gap is so wide.
